It seems that characters can't go up the sairs whether with standard AI or Dark AI ,which is very weird ...

Is this just impossible or I should choose special kind of ladders? Like should I set something in the .FPS segment file to some value?

Quote: " set the range to 4000 for example ,the enemy still wouldn't respond to sound"

4000 ? I believe that would be the whole map. 300 may be it's upper limit? The syntax list doesn't say.
You can use regular commands with the "ai" ones and see if it works better. Instead of "aiheardsound" try "noiseheard"
command and test. Now the player does have to make a rather "loud" sound to be heard.
